House Speaker Mike Johnson suggested that Republicans could threaten state-level lawsuits to force Joe Biden to remain as the Democratic candidate on some ballots, even though the president announced Sunday that he will not seek reelection. Notre Dame Law School professor Derek Muller joins “Elizabeth Vargas Reports” to discuss why the GOP lawsuits are likely to fail, and what’s next for the Democratic Party.
